Abstract

This paper explores the emergence of the aesthetics of post-authenticity through a theoretical synthesis of Lev Manovich's concept of the "database" and Rolan Barthes' thesis on the "death of the author," analyzing their reflection in the era of generative artificial intelligence (AI). Starting from Manovich’s assertion that the database represses narrative as the dominant cultural form, the paper defines generative models as automated systems that reduce the creative process to algorithmic recombination within massive data sets. In the second part, the paper reactivates Barthes' "death of the author," pointing out that generative AI represents a radical fulfillment of this theory: the author is no longer a subject with intention, but a "scriptor" who operates within an infinite cosmos of quotes (data sets). Instead of originality created ex nihilo, the aesthetics of post-authenticity shifts the focus to the process of filtering and combining data. In the path of AI technologies, authenticity does not completely disappear, as the user/creator still provides inputs for the creation; the aesthetics of post-authenticity is defined as a specific media realization through a database, thereby transferring responsibility for meaning entirely from the creator to the user.
